Another positive story is blossoming from the chaos that erupted at 38th and Chicago in Minneapolis three years ago this weekend as community members continue to find ways to give back.

People Incorporated is buying a Victorian-style home in the neighborhood to serve as a short and long-term mental health center for both people in crisis.

Spokeswoman Jill Wiedemann-West says choosing a site near George Floyd Square was deliberate.

“I think being in that neighborhood, in particular, carries with it a very large imperative for us to do our very best work, not just as providers of services, but as community members and neighbors,” Wiedemann-West said.

Wiedemann-West shared that the need for services like this in the area still remains three years after Floyd’s death created a ripple effect in the community.

“It was a life-changing situation that occurred that created fingerprints all over the place,” Wiedemann-West said. “I think the imperative for us, bringing healing services there, is quite important. Not just the neighborhood but also, I think our communities in general right now are in desperate need of a lot of healing.”

The 13-bed home is expected to open in October and begin offering services to those in need.
